Adaptive layouts are design techniques that allow web pages to adjust their layout and content based on the screen size and device capabilities. This approach typically involves using multiple fixed layout sizes for various screen widths, enabling a more tailored experience for users on different devices. By ensuring that a website looks and functions well on desktops, tablets, and smartphones, adaptive layouts enhance usability and engagement.
congrats on reading the definition of Adaptive Layouts. now let's actually learn it.
Adaptive layouts often use breakpoints to define when the layout should change based on screen size, allowing for better organization of content.
Unlike responsive design, which uses fluid grids, adaptive layouts typically have distinct layouts for specific screen sizes.
This approach can improve load times by delivering smaller images and less complex layouts to mobile devices, enhancing performance.
Adaptive layouts may require more maintenance since developers need to create and manage multiple fixed versions of the site for different devices.
They are especially useful for sites with complex designs or extensive content that needs to be organized differently across devices.
Review Questions
How do adaptive layouts differ from fluid layouts in web design?
Adaptive layouts differ from fluid layouts primarily in how they handle changes in screen size. While adaptive layouts use fixed dimensions tailored for specific breakpoints, fluid layouts use percentages to allow continuous scaling. This means that adaptive designs can offer optimized experiences at set sizes but may not adjust as seamlessly as fluid designs across all dimensions.
Discuss the advantages of using adaptive layouts in comparison to responsive design.
Adaptive layouts provide distinct advantages such as improved performance through optimized images and layouts tailored for specific devices. They can offer a more controlled user experience since each layout can be designed specifically for the target screen size. However, this approach may also require more development effort and maintenance, as separate designs need to be created and updated over time.
Evaluate the implications of choosing an adaptive layout for an e-commerce website's user experience and conversion rates.
Choosing an adaptive layout for an e-commerce website can significantly impact user experience and conversion rates. By delivering a tailored shopping experience based on the device used, customers are likely to navigate more easily and efficiently through product offerings. This customization can lead to higher engagement and satisfaction, ultimately boosting conversion rates. However, it requires careful planning and testing to ensure that each version effectively meets user needs across different devices.
A design approach where the width of elements is set in relative units like percentages, allowing the layout to expand or contract based on the viewport size.
Media Queries: CSS techniques that apply different styles to a webpage based on the device characteristics, such as screen width, height, or orientation.
A design philosophy that aims to create web pages that provide optimal viewing experiences across a wide range of devices by using flexible grids and layouts.